FLAHOOLEY [musical show]
- Title
- FLAHOOLEY [musical show]
- Opening Date
- May 14, 1951
- Genre
- musical show
- Production and Recordings Information
- Orig prod. MUSIC: mostly Sammy Fain. WORDS: E Y Harburg. ORCH: Ted Royal. COND: Maurice Levine. CAST: Yma Sumac, Barbara Cook, Jerome Courtland, Irwin Corey, Fay Dewitt, Marilyn Ross, Lulu Bates. (Cap S-284; CD/Angel ZDM-764764-2. Excerpt: Cook, Courtland: "Here's to Your Illusions" (ALB-1488, ALB-1580).)
- 1951 demonstration records. Sammy Fain (composer), piano, & E Y Harburg (lyricist), vocals: "You Too Can Be a Puppet," "B G Bigelow Inc," "Who Says There Ain't No Santa Claus?," "Flahooley," "The World Is Your Balloon," "Jump, Little Chillun," "Spirit of Capsulanti," "Happy Hunting," "Scheherezade/Come Back, Little Genie," "The Springtime Cometh" (ALB-1779) Fain, piano & vocals: "Here's to Your Illusions," "He's Only Wonderful" (ALB-2059)
- Late 1970s record by Sammy Fain (composer), piano & vocal, with altered lyrics. "Who Says There Ain't No Santa Claus?" (ALB-2059)
